CHAPTER 243: CHAPTER 243: 300 STRANDS OF LIGHT OF FORTUNE

"Boom!"

With a loud crash, the zombie had already blasted a large hole into the mountain wall, enduring the attack above its head, its body emitting swirling black smoke and drifting corpse qi as it charged into the mountain’s interior space.

"Corpse army, awaken all three thousand ironclad corpses for me!"

The zombie waved its hand, sending a swirl of corpse qi toward the ritual altar in the center of the mountain space.

Only...

"Where’s the corpse-controlling banner?" The zombie was dumbfounded.

Within the cavern space of the mountain, quietly stood three thousand blue-grey bodies clad in dark iron armor, some holding long spears, some with swords and shields, others drawing strong bows, and even three hundred corpse-riding skeleton horses.

However, these three thousand iron corpses showed no sign of breath or divine soul fluctuation. In front of them stood a half-human-high altar, but the banner supposed to control these iron corpses was nowhere to be seen.

"Where is my corpse-controlling banner?"

Beside the altar, Lu Zheng stood calmly, blinking, looking innocent as he said, "Yeah, where’s the corpse-controlling banner?"

"The banner was nourished on the altar, and its energy is connected to the three thousand iron corpses, you couldn’t possibly take it!"

"You’re right!" Lu Zheng nodded matter-of-factly, "Makes sense!"

"Huff! Huff!"

The zombie was breathing heavily, glaring angrily at Lu Zheng, its cheeks twitching while revealing two fangs in its mouth, eyes turning blood red.

The next moment, the zombie stomped its feet, moving like lightning toward Lu Zheng, "Return my corpse-controlling banner!"

"Sorry, I don’t have it!" Lu Zheng laughed and vanished into the ground.

Meanwhile, Daoist Mingzhang and four others also entered the cavern space from the passage made by the zombie.

"This place is..."

Guangyue was stunned, "There’s such a place in the stomach of the secret realm mountain?"

Daoist Jiu Zhen said, "Forget about those dead things for now, since the zombie has entered the mountain, seeking death, let’s not let it leave again!"

"Attack!"

"Be careful not to damage those iron corpses." Daoist Mingzhang urgently reminded, "Refinement with Daoist techniques can make them excellent Daoist soldiers!"

"Got it!" Yan Hongxia casually replied, and sword light flashed past the side of an iron corpse, creating a notch.

Daoist Mingzhang grimaced, thinking it’s easier said than done, and hurried forward, stepping on Gang and Dou, forming seal technique with his fingers, chanting words, directly aiming at the zombie.

"Supreme Decree, Flowing Cloud Demon Slayer, strike!"

...

In the mountain’s cavern space, Lu Zheng had just emerged from the other side when he saw the zombie charging toward him like mad.

"Goodness, it really is relentless, isn’t it?"

Lu Zheng snarked, as two Red Jade Swords flew out then were knocked back by the zombie, gathered into his hand; seeing the zombie approaching, he executed another Earth Travel Technique to slip away.

"Boom!"

With one claw strike from the zombie, rocks shattered and flew, but Lu Zheng had already tunneled away.

"Die, give me back my corpse-controlling banner!"

Lu Zheng emerged from another side, catching his breath.

No doubt, using Earth Travel Technique within the hard mountain rocks does consume more magical power.

However...

Observing the zombie with its neck half severed, left arm cleaved at the elbow, body covered densely with wounds spewing corpse qi, and with lightning flashes, cloud qi, Buddha light, and sword qi flickering on the wounds...

Results are remarkable indeed!

As the zombie charged at him again, Lu Zheng blinked, having no intention of attacking a fallen foe, instead turning to leave.

...

"Ah ah ah! I won’t accept it!"

"Crack!"

"Bang!"

"Whoosh! Whoosh!"

A Red Jade Sword, a stream of white sword qi pierced through the zombie’s eyes, dispersing the remaining corpse qi in its head.

As the corpse qi dissipated, the true spirit and divine soul naturally perished as well.

The previously solid healing steel, now resembled a broken sack as the corpse fell to the ground.

"Finally dead..."

This was the most formidable opponent Lu Zheng had encountered thus far, not only formidable but predictably, if not for Lu Zheng’s appearance, the enemy’s future could have been even more advanced, proven by the Light of Fortune absorbed from the Jade Seal.

A whole two hundred and ninety-two strands, nearly exceeding the three hundred mark—definitely a thousand-year-old monster!

Lu Zheng also breathed a sigh of relief, worried that the zombie’s death might have no connection to him, and the Jade Seal wouldn’t draw any Light of Fortune.

Thank goodness, indicating that indeed the zombie’s death was linked to him.

Hmm...

This statement seems a bit off...but forget it, it’s not important!

"Finally dead..."

The others also breathed a sigh of relief; five people besieged it, fighting almost for a whole day, Guangyue and Yan Hongxia’s true qi was nearly exhausted; if the zombie didn’t die soon, they would have to retreat from battle.

"This zombie, if not for the Nine Yang Transformation Skill unfinished, for sure we wouldn’t have taken it down." Daoist Jiu Zhen shook his head and said, "The zombie must have five hundred years of Dao practice."

Daoist Mingzhang nodded, "Close enough if not exactly."

Then took a regretful look around.

Out of the three thousand iron corpses, estimated four to five hundred were shattered, leaving only two thousand five hundred intact.

However...

That’s still a lot!

"How come there are so many iron corpses in this secret realm mountain?" Guangyue once again raised the previous question, "If the zombie truly was an official from the previous dynasty..."

"These iron corpses are one of the methods the previous dynasty used to counter Great Jing." Daoist Mingzhang explained, "This secret realm was naturally known by the previous dynasty as well, and might have even been sealed by them; after enduring six hundred years of frost, it slowly unsealed, ultimately discovered by Jiming Temple."

"This zombie should indeed have been preparing to command these iron corpses, but for some reason, those soldiers didn’t start, and he buried himself in the tomb, turning into a zombie, and slept for six hundred years." Daoist Jiu Zhen said.

With the zombie’s death, the full truth naturally vanished into history’s river.

Yan Hongxia’s divine thought flickered, the sword light enveloping the sword pill dissipated, leaving only the half-inch-sized silver-white sword pill itself, smooth as if washed, swirling in the air before flying back into her mouth.

Guangyue struck his long staff, asking, "What are we going to do here now?"

"Destroying these iron corpses would be a pity; I can refine them into Daoist soldiers, capable of guarding, nursing home duties, cleaning or moving, exerting some strength." Daoist Mingzhang said.

Looking at Daoist Jiu Zhen and the other three, Daoist Mingzhang asked, "Do you want them?"

Yan Hongxia shook her head repeatedly, saying sword cultivators don’t have such means.

Daoist Jiu Zhen and Guangyue also shook their heads, indicating they don’t need them.

Daoist Mingzhang stroked his beard, smiling, "Then I’ll take advantage of it."

Lu Zheng asked Daoist Mingzhang, "Do we still require the corpse-controlling banner?"

Daoist Mingzhang nodded, "Having it would save some effort."

"I just hid the banner underground, let me go retrieve it."

Lu Zheng stated and tunneled, traveling to... the surface.

Traversing the modern world, retrieving the banner, traversing back, instantly earth-traveling to the cavern space.

"Got it back!"
